Story summary
- Clone Robotics, a Polish startup, introduced the "Protoclone," the first bipedal musculoskeletal android.
- Equipped with 206 bones and artificial muscles, it can perform household chores such as cooking and cleaning.
- A viral video of its movements sparked criticism, with many calling it "dystopian" and "creepy."
- Preorders for the Protoclone will open later this year, though pricing details remain undisclosed.
